意思
Currently traveling to a destination.
文化背景
Being 'na poti' in the mountains is a weekend staple. It implies a slow, steady progress toward a peak. In the capital, 'na poti' often refers to the 'LPP' (city bus) or cycling on the many bike paths. The 'path' is a symbol of the Slovenian soul's journey, often depicted as difficult and uphill. Slovenians use 'Na poti!' as a quick, one-word text response in apps like Viber or WhatsApp.
Drop the Pronoun
In casual speech, don't say 'Jaz sem na poti.' Just say 'Na poti sem.' It sounds much more natural.
The 'V' Trap
Never say 'v poti.' It's a dead giveaway that you are translating literally from English.

2 个问题Yes, 'biti na poti' applies to walking, driving, flying, or any form of movement.
In standard Slovenian, 'pot' is feminine. This is why we say 'na poti' (locative feminine).
